Research Office (RO) Staff
The Research Office oversees research on campus, in collaboration with the campus research centers. This includes development of new ideas and proposals, government relations, conference and event planning, new research partnerships, marketing.

John Bognar
Director of Technology Transfer
(406) 496-4783
jbognar@mtech.edu
ELC 125
Coordinates and manages Montana Tech’s technology transfer, patenting, and licensing. He acts as a technical liaison between Tech inventors and approved patent lawyers, coordinating with inventors on actions needed for successful utility patent filing.
